Output 58f3c4018a6ac3b6cefb96a2e26e32287feb977e4f7e33886acb81fdcd5fa6f0:3

value
98050397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aeb7494b46442da6a96d05c2d40fa01951a4ce0 OP_EQUAL
address
M8tu45NB4EMwoXSuTgmA5YpC2DEq7fonL3
transaction
58f3c4018a6ac3b6cefb96a2e26e32287feb977e4f7e33886acb81fdcd5fa6f0
spent
true